Now available in paperback—the standard introduction to the theory of simple groups of Lie type. In 1955, Chevalley showed how to construct analogues of the complex simple Lie groups over arbitrary fields. The present work presents the basic results in the structure theory of Chevalley groups and their twisted analogues. Carter looks at groups of automorphisms of Lie algebras, makes good use of Weyl group (also discussing Lie groups over finite fields), and develops the theory of Chevalley and Steinberg groups in the general context of groups with a (B,N)-pair. This new edition contains a corrected proof of the simplicity of twisted groups, a completed list of sporadic simple groups in the final chapter and a few smaller amendments; otherwise, this work remains the classic piece of exposition it was when it first appeared in 1971. (Verlagstext) Roger William Carter (* 25. August 1934 bei Bradford; gestorben 21. Februar 2022 in Wirral) war ein britischer Mathematiker und Hochschullehrer. Roger Carter wurde 1960 mit der Dissertation "Some Contributions to the Theory of Finite Soluble Groups" unter Derek Roy Taunt an der University of Cambridge promoviert. Er war Emeritus an der University of Warwick. Carters besonderes Interesse galt der Theorie der Lie-Algebren, sein unten angegebenes Lehrbuch zur Theorie der Gruppen vom Lie-Typ gilt als Standardreferenz. Die 1961 von ihm untersuchten nilpotenten und selbstnormalisierenden Untergruppen werden heute als Carter-Untergruppen bezeichnet. (Wikipedia) In englischer Sprache. VIII, 331, (1) pages.
